I m looking for ideas or plans for stands for bench top tools. I have a band saw, drill press, belt and disk sander, router table & a grinder. I would like to make a designated stand for eacdj 0f these tools on casters rather than move them to a workbench and have to do a setup and clamp them down. sometimes this is just awkward.
